Common Residential & Commercial Roofing Scams in Pottersdale
Be aware of these tactic used by unlicensed operators
Storm Chaser
Out-of-area crews flood in after storms, point out minor damage, take a big deposit, start work poorly or vanish.
Fake Damage or Upsell
They claim urgent full roof replacement when only minor repairs are needed, or remove good shingles to 'show damage.'
Deposit Disappearance
Take half or full payment upfront, buy cheap materials or none, then ghost you.
Government Grant Fraud
Promise 'free roofs' from FEMA or insurance tricks, charge hidden fees.
How to Verify a Professional
Insurance
Always request a Certificate of Insurance (COI) listing general liability and workers' comp. Call the insurer directly to verify it's active and covers the job scope. Add yourself as an additional insured.
Licensing
Pennsylvania doesn't require state licenses for roofers, but check registration with the PA Attorney General's Home Improvement Contractor registry. Verify local Clearfield County business licenses and pull permits through the building department. Search online or call to confirm.
References
Get 3-5 recent local references and call them. Check reviews on BBB.org, Google, and Angi. Look for consistent positive feedback on completed jobs.
